/// Find index of the iterator in the container. Counting starts at 1. Zero corresponds to not found.
template <typename T>
size_t getIndex(const T& container, typename T::const_iterator search) {
size_t index = 1;
for (typename T::const_iterator it = container.begin(), end = container.end(); it != end; ++it, ++index)
if (it == search)
return index;
return 0;
}
